Dr. Morris is the Chief Scientific Officer and leads Research and Development efforts supporting Solid’s neuromuscular programs.

Dr. Morris has served as Solid’s Chief Scientific Officer since June 2017, and previously served as Solid’s Senior Vice President of Research and Development from September 2015 to June 2017. Prior to joining Solid, Dr. Morris held various leadership positions within the Rare Disease Research Unit at Pfizer, Inc. (“Pfizer”) from January 2010 to August 2015, including serving as a Senior Director, Director and Senior Principal Scientist. Prior to Pfizer, Dr. Morris held various positions within the Tissue Repair unit at Wyeth Pharmaceuticals, Inc., a pharmaceutical company acquired by Pfizer. Dr. Morris was an Assistant Professor at Boston University School of Medicine and a founding faculty member of the Muscle and Aging Research Unit. He is also co-founder and a member of the Board of Directors of Breed Nutrition Inc. Dr. Morris holds a B.A. in Biology from Franklin Pierce College and a Ph.D. in Physiology from UCLA.
